Handing off the Plottrim address autocomplete widget to you for review. Debounce logic is stable; the flaky part is the locale fallback, which Janne patched last sprint. Tests pass on Brindlehurst CI. Main thing to verify is that the suggestion limits match what production expects. The widget's current configuration values are listed below.

settings of bahif-yajof:
JORIX_PIN=2662
JORIX_TENANT=rusax
JORIX_METRICS_HOST=metrics.jorix.xolmario.corp
JORIX_SEAL=seal_a93c2147
JORIX_STANDBY_TEAM=wenius

Ticket #— missed pick-up, weekly cash-box run. The Wednesday collection from the Ferngate branch did not occur; the box remains in the site safe, double-sealed and logged. Hadley Secure Transit has rescheduled for Thursday at 10:15. Receiving site should expect one grey case on the standard manifest. The confidential hand-over instruction for the courier is below:

drop instructions, hahip-badug: the quenox ralath courier leaves the kaseth fraiel rusiel tameth belys istdor ralion giliel ledger at gate 7830 under passcode 165413

Scanner ingest failures on the Hollybrook warehouse line have exceeded 5% over a 10-minute window. This alert fires when the Britelane barcode integration rejects scans, usually due to firmware drift on the handheld units or a stale symbology mapping. Historically this clears after pushing the mapping refresh; hardware faults are rarer. Diagnostic steps and the mapping refresh procedure are documented on the internal page here.

runbook for haduf-tadup: https://confluence.tolvaqsys.internal/display/display/display/8e81e604